The Rise of Crypto Asset Scams
Cryptocurrency scams come in various forms, including phishing attacks, Ponzi schemes, fake initial coin offerings (ICOs), and fraudulent investment schemes. Scammers often prey on inexperienced investors who are lured by promises of high returns and quick profits. Once the funds are sent to the scammer’s wallet, it can be challenging to trace and recover the stolen assets due to the anonymous nature of cryptocurrencies.

2. The Case of Mt. Gox
Mt. Gox was once the largest Bitcoin exchange globally, handling over 70% of all Bitcoin transactions. In 2014, the exchange declared bankruptcy after losing approximately 850,000 Bitcoin, worth billions of dollars, due to a security breach. The incident left thousands of investors devastated, fearing they would never recover their funds. However, a group of creditors formed the Mt. Gox Legal initiative and worked tirelessly to recover the stolen assets. Through legal proceedings and negotiations with the bankruptcy trustee, the group successfully managed to secure a substantial portion of the lost Bitcoin. The recovery process is ongoing, and creditors continue to receive their recovered funds.

Strategies and Lessons Learned
Collaboration with Law Enforcement
In many cases, successful asset recovery involves collaboration with law enforcement agencies. This collaboration ensures that the necessary legal actions are taken against the perpetrators and increases the chances of recovering the stolen funds. Law enforcement agencies have access to resources and expertise that can significantly aid in the investigation and recovery process.
Blockchain Analysis
Blockchain analysis plays a crucial role in identifying and tracking stolen funds. By analyzing the blockchain’s public ledger, investigators can trace the flow of funds and identify addresses associated with the scammers. This information is vital in building a case against the perpetrators and recovering the stolen assets.
